The Fantastic Four are the primary protectors of the Earth
From what’s shown in the trailer, it becomes clear that the Fantastic Four are the world’s unique line of defense against a serious threat to Earth. At the start of the preview, there are scenes of residents of New York expressing their gratitude towards them for their heroic efforts.
It is Reed Richards who dragged Galactus’s attention
The trailer continues to reveal Pedro Pascal’s character, Reed Richards, asserting, “I’ve pushed the limits of space… And they listened.” It appears as though he might be gesturing toward a distinct realm inhabited by the Silver Surfer, or perhaps he is indicating Galactus and the Silver Surfer.
The Thing is not so Grimm
In the presentation, we see a different side of the character known as Ben Grimm, who is often referred to as The Thing. Unlike his comic book counterpart, who tends to be quite grumpy, this version appears more contented and joyful.
One question: Why does the world owe the Fantastic Four a debt?
According to what the news broadcaster mentioned at the start of the trailer, the world is indebted to the Fantastic Four. Although their origins aren’t being retold in this story, it appears that they may have previously vanquished Doctor Doom, which could explain why the world owes them a debt.
The entire world knows the Fantastic Four’s faces
Without masks, the entire world can recognize the four astronauts who traveled to space and returned with newfound abilities, as their faces are now visible.
Galactus walks the Earth
The grandest entry. Galactus is shown walking the Earth around the streets of New York.
